https://www.kaggle.com/datasets/uom190346a/sleep-health-and-lifestyle-dataset
时间: 2023-06-23 16:43:47 浏览: 249
好的,我已经查看了数据集。该数据集包含了来自和鲸社区的睡眠健康数据,涵盖了用户的睡眠时长、睡眠质量、生活方式等方面的信息。
首先,我们可以对数据集进行一些基本的统计分析。例如,我们可以计算出整个数据集中用户的平均睡眠时长、平均睡眠质量等指标,并且可以将其与标准值进行对比。
接着,我们可以根据不同的用户群体,对数据进行更深入的分析。例如,我们可以根据用户的性别、年龄、职业等因素,来探究不同群体的睡眠健康状况。这些分析可以帮助我们更好地了解睡眠健康的影响因素,从而提出相应的改善措施。
此外,我们还可以利用数据集中的时间序列数据,来分析用户的睡眠规律。例如,我们可以通过绘制用户的睡眠曲线,来观察用户的睡眠周期、深度睡眠时长等指标,并且可以根据这些指标来评估用户的睡眠质量。
最后,我们可以将以上分析结果进行可视化展示,以便于用户更好地理解睡眠健康数据。例如,我们可以绘制柱状图、折线图等图表形式,来展示不同群体的睡眠健康状况,或者绘制热力图等形式,来展示用户的睡眠规律。
以上是数据分析及报告的一些思路,具体的分析方法和结果,需要根据数据集的实际情况来确定。
相关问题
从https://www.kaggle.com/datasets/uom190346a/sleep-health-and-lifestyle-dataset爬取Sleep Health and Lifestyle Dataset数据
好的,为了从Kaggle上爬取Sleep Health and Lifestyle Dataset数据,你需要一个Kaggle账号,并且需要安装Kaggle API。以下是具体的步骤:
1. 首先,你需要安装Kaggle API。可以使用以下命令在终端中进行安装:
```
pip install kaggle
```
2. 接下来,你需要获取Kaggle API的token。可以在Kaggle网站上的账户设置中生成一个API token,然后将其下载到本地。
3. 将Kaggle API的token上传到Kaggle API的默认路径中。可以使用以下命令进行上传:
```
mkdir ~/.kaggle
cp /path/to/your/kaggle.json ~/.kaggle/
chmod 600 ~/.kaggle/kaggle.json
```
4. 然后,你需要在Kaggle上获取数据集的API命令。可以在数据集页面上单击“Copy API Command”按钮来获取该命令。
5. 在终端中运行API命令,以下载数据集。以下是示例代码:
```
!kaggle datasets download -d uom190346a/sleep-health-and-lifestyle-dataset
```
6. 数据集会下载到当前目录下。你可以使用以下命令来解压缩数据集:
```
!unzip sleep-health-and-lifestyle-dataset.zip
```
7. 解压缩后,你就可以使用Pandas等Python库来读取和处理数据集了。以下是示例代码:
```python
import pandas as pd
df = pd.read_csv('sleephealth.csv')
print(df.head())
```
这段代码会输出数据集的前几行。你可以根据自己的需求来对数据集进行处理和分析。
希望这些步骤能够帮助你成功爬取Sleep Health and Lifestyle Dataset数据。
使用python爬取https://www.kaggle.com/datasets/ariyoomotade/netflix-data-cleaning-analysis-and-visualization上的数据集
好的,以下是爬取该数据集的Python代码:
```python
import requests
# 设置请求头
headers = {
"User-Agent": "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/58.0.3029.110 Safari/537.3"}
# 发送请求
url = "https://www.kaggle.com/ariyoomotade/netflix-data-cleaning-analysis-and-visualization/download"
response = requests.get(url, headers=headers)
# 输出响应内容
print(response.text)
```
这段代码使用了requests库来发送网络请求,获取数据集的响应内容。请注意,这个网站需要您先登录才能下载数据集,如果您没有登录,代码将无法工作。同时,如果您下载的数据集不同,代码也需要做一些修改。
阅读全文